Will Funimation Bring the Big Guns to their Broadcast Dub Initiative?
It seems that Funimation doesn’t want to screw around for much longer.
Well, this is would surely boost the profile of Funimation’s Broadcast Dub program. One Piece brand Manager Josh Kocurek was on the One Piece Podcast last week, and unleashed a bombshell. Funimation is considering jumping episodes, and putting One Piece in a future season of Broadcast Dubs. While Funimation is mulling that over, they are looking to viewers for feedback.
